Output ecd13ed0003272ac6211676be63400ab8ee8be699fc7781fe4b7ed20bcad8631:1

value
23236886
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cc66bed9c7a22057f8df5c1412545ff7588f2d1 OP_EQUALVERIFY OP_CHECKSIG
address
17zx49tKVrZLSNpPzqeEbLPKmcF1Lyt4E2
transaction
ecd13ed0003272ac6211676be63400ab8ee8be699fc7781fe4b7ed20bcad8631
confirmations
627537
spent
true